Ingredients for Cranberry Brie Bites Recipe

Gathering these simple ingredients is the first step to creating those delightful cranberry brie puff pastry bites. You’ll need one sheet of puff pastry, thawed according to package directions, which provides that amazing flaky texture. For the creamy center, we’ll use 8 ounces of Brie cheese, cut into small cubes – make sure it’s at room temperature so it melts beautifully. You’ll also need ½ cup of cranberry sauce, whether you prefer homemade or your favorite store-bought version, for that essential tartness. A tablespoon of fresh rosemary, finely chopped, adds a lovely aromatic touch. Finally, for that golden-brown finish, you’ll need one egg, beaten, and a pinch of salt and pepper to taste. How to Make Brie Bites with Cranberry

  1. Step 1: Start by preheating your oven to 400°F (200°C). This high heat is key to getting that perfect puff and golden crust. Line a baking sheet with parchment paper so your delicious bites don’t stick.
  2. Step 2: Lightly flour your work surface. Gently roll out the thawed puff pastry sheet. You want it to be about 1/8-inch thick. Then, using a sharp knife or a pastry wheel, cut the sheet into 2-inch squares.
  3. Step 3: Now for the filling! Place a cube of Brie cheese in the center of each pastry square. Don’t overfill, or they might burst open. Top the Brie with a spoonful of cranberry sauce – homemade or store-bought, it’s your choice!
  4. Step 4: Sprinkle the chopped fresh rosemary over the cranberry sauce. This herb adds such a wonderful, fragrant note that complements the cheese and fruit. Season with a little salt and pepper.
  5. Step 5: Carefully fold the corners of each pastry square up over the filling. Pinch the edges together firmly to seal them. This step is crucial to keep all that deliciousness contained and create beautiful little packages.
  6. Step 6: In a small bowl, beat one egg. Brush the tops of the sealed pastry bites with this egg wash. This simple step gives them a gorgeous golden-brown sheen as they bake.
  7. Step 7: Arrange the prepared Brie bites on your parchment-lined baking sheet, leaving a little space between each one. They will puff up, so give them room to grow. These are getting so close to becoming perfectly baked brie bites cranberry!
  8. Step 8: Bake for 15-20 minutes, or until the pastry is puffed up and a lovely golden brown. You’ll see the Brie starting to melt and ooze slightly – that’s exactly what you want. The aroma filling your kitchen will be amazing!
  9. Step 9: Once they’re beautifully golden and puffed, carefully remove the baking sheet from the oven. Let the baked brie bites cranberry cool on the sheet for a few minutes before transferring them to a serving platter. They are best served warm.

Pro Tips for the Best Brie Bites Cranberry Crunch

Want to elevate your appetizer game? Here are my go-to tips for making these cranberry brie bites absolutely perfect every single time. They’re simple but make a big difference!

  • Don’t overstuff the pastry squares; a small cube of Brie and a dollop of cranberry sauce is plenty.
  • Ensure your puff pastry is fully thawed but still cold when you work with it for the best puff.
  • If your Brie has a rind, you can trim it off for a smoother melt, but I actually love the slightly firmer texture it adds.
  • For a touch of crunch, consider adding a few chopped toasted pecans or walnuts along with the cranberries.

Can I make Brie Bites Cranberry Crunch ahead of time?

Yes, you absolutely can! You can assemble the bites up to 24 hours in advance. Keep them covered and refrigerated on the baking sheet. Just remember to bring them to room temperature for about 15 minutes before baking, and they might need an extra minute or two in the oven.

How do I avoid common mistakes with Brie Bites Cranberry Crunch?

The most common pitfall is overfilling, which causes leaks. Make sure to seal the pastry edges very well. Also, avoid baking them on a dark sheet pan, as it can brown the bottoms too quickly before the pastry is fully puffed.

How to Store and Reheat Brie Bites Cranberry Crunch

Properly storing and reheating these delightful party appetizers brie cranberry ensures they stay just as delicious as when they were first baked. Once they’ve cooled completely, I like to store any leftovers in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3-4 days. If you need to keep them longer, you can freeze them for up to 3 months. Just wrap each bite individually in plastic wrap, then place them in a freezer-safe bag or container. To reheat, place the bites on a baking sheet and warm them in a preheated oven at 300°F (150°C) for about 5-8 minutes, or until they’re heated through and the pastry is crisp again. You can also reheat them in a toaster oven or even an air fryer for a quick crisp-up.

Frequently Asked Questions About Brie Bites Cranberry Crunch

Can I make Brie Bites Cranberry Crunch ahead of time and freeze them?

Absolutely! You can assemble these mini brie bites cranberry up to 24 hours in advance and refrigerate them, covered. For longer storage, freeze the unbaked bites on a baking sheet until solid, then transfer them to a freezer-safe bag for up to 3 months. Bake from frozen, adding a few extra minutes to the cooking time.

What if I don’t have puff pastry? Can I use something else for Brie Bites Cranberry Crunch?

While puff pastry gives these bites their signature flaky texture, you can experiment! Wonton wrappers or even crescent roll dough can be used to create smaller, quicker versions. Just be mindful that the texture and cooking time will vary.

How do I get my cranberry brie bites to look as good as the picture?

For that perfect golden-brown exterior on your cranberry brie puff pastry bites, ensure you use an egg wash on top before baking. Also, be careful not to overstuff them, which can cause the pastry to split. Sealing the edges well is key to a neat appearance.

What are some other flavor additions for Brie Bites Cranberry Crunch?

To add another layer of deliciousness, consider adding a sprinkle of chopped toasted pecans or walnuts along with the cranberry sauce. A tiny bit of fresh thyme or a pinch of cinnamon can also offer a delightful twist to these classic appetizers.

Ingredients

Scale
  • 1 sheet puff pastry, thawed
  • 8 ounces Brie cheese, cut into small cubes
  • ½ cup cranberry sauce, homemade or store-bought
  • 1 tablespoon fresh rosemary, finely chopped
  • 1 egg, beaten
  • Salt and pepper, to taste

Instructions

  1. Preheat your oven to 400°F (200°C).
  2. On a lightly floured surface, roll out the puff pastry sheet and cut it into 2-inch squares.
  3. Place a cube of Brie cheese in the center of each pastry square. Top with cranberry sauce and chopped rosemary. Season with salt and pepper.
  4. Fold the corners of the pastry over the filling and pinch to seal.
  5. Brush the tops of the sealed bites with the beaten egg wash.
  6. Arrange the Brie bites on a parchment-lined baking sheet.
  7. Bake for 15-20 minutes, or until puffed and golden brown.
  8. Let cool slightly before serving.

Notes

  • For a lighter texture, use phyllo dough instead of puff pastry.
  • Camembert or goat cheese can be substituted for Brie.
  • Raspberry or cherry preserves can be used in place of cranberry sauce.
  • Garnish with fresh rosemary or thyme for extra flavor and color.
  • These bites pair well with a crisp white wine.
  • Avoid overfilling the pastry to prevent leaks.
  • Ensure the pastry edges are well-sealed.
  • Do not skip the egg wash for a golden finish.
